Transaction 2331690f21ff4e8b4da4ca2fa5b349645b57b70eb3585193b9c0b4b5a7143dd8

1 Input
2 Outputs
  • 2331690f21ff4e8b4da4ca2fa5b349645b57b70eb3585193b9c0b4b5a7143dd8:0
  • value  22542
    address  bc1q584ej7ccwjql58c098wm7h2gzq07ge4p4pgp0c
  • 2331690f21ff4e8b4da4ca2fa5b349645b57b70eb3585193b9c0b4b5a7143dd8:1
  • value  643060
    address  1FExmsarbKvTqSEtvLq4oiMiVtmU6ynCkz